Room Demolition in Bergen County, NJ

Room demolition services involve the controlled removal of interior walls, partitions, or other structures within a property. These projects typically include tearing down non-load-bearing walls to create open floor plans, removing outdated or damaged drywall, or preparing spaces for renovations such as kitchen or bathroom remodels. Property owners should understand the scope of the demolition, including what materials will be removed, how debris will be handled, and any potential impacts on existing electrical or plumbing systems. Clarifying these details beforehand helps ensure the project aligns with renovation goals and minimizes disruptions.

Homeowners often request room demolition services to update their living spaces, improve functionality, or accommodate new design ideas. It’s important to consider factors such as the structural role of walls, the presence of hidden utilities, and the need for permits or inspections before beginning work. Proper planning and communication can help ensure the demolition process is efficient, safe, and suited to the specific needs of the property. Room Demolition Questions

What types of rooms can be demolished? Room demolition services typically include interior spaces such as bedrooms, kitchens, bathrooms, and basements, depending on project needs.

Is room demolition suitable for remodeling projects? Yes, it is often part of remodeling to remove existing walls or partitions before new construction or layout changes.

What should property owners consider before requesting room demolition? It's important to evaluate structural elements, utility connections, and any potential permits required for the demolition.

Does room demolition involve disposal of debris? Yes, debris removal and cleanup are usually included to ensure the space is cleared after demolition work is completed.
